Output fc21b39b071623222bf6c619df5e3067ffec2323d021fed4f7dcc3f7f547a755:1

value
11378927
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1cebed83ea433040b837d70b25c39197c7a5820f OP_EQUAL
address
34KwUTxGTancSVqXmbZxQPzG4LHrY22y74
transaction
fc21b39b071623222bf6c619df5e3067ffec2323d021fed4f7dcc3f7f547a755
spent
true